- What does Town of Damascus spend the most on?
- Based on 319 tracked contracts, Town of Damascus spends most on Capital Projects (135), Grants (81), Public Works (58), Environmental Services (23), and Legal & Compliance (22). Contract types include P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ES, INSURANCE, FACILITIES, CONSULTING, and FINANCIAL_SERVICES. - Who are Town of Damascus's current vendors?
- Town of Damascus currently works with vendors including H&P, PROSIM, VACORP, HEALTH CENTER COMMISSION, RKG ASSOCIATES, MOUNT ROGERS PDC, UNITED HEALTHCARE, BANK OF DAMASCUS, KIEWIT CORPORATION, and CORNETT ROOFING. These vendors span contract types like PROFESSIONAL_SERVICES, INSURANCE, FACILITIES, CONSULTING, and FINANCIAL_SERVICES.
